本帖最后由 u013545389 于 2014-11-05 22:25:08 编辑

解决方案 »

  1.   


    就是那个例子类似的,,再比如,应用可以访问java.home(用System.getProperty()),,,而小应用不行
      

  2.   


    就是那个例子类似的,,再比如,应用可以访问java.home(用System.getProperty()),,,而小应用不行
    谁说的不行?只要是java写的都可以访问。
      

  3.   


    楼主,不太明白你对JAVA应用程序和小应用的定义是什么。
    每个小应用都如果是用JAVA写的都可以看做是JAVA应用啊
      

  4.   

    不允许Applet读本地系统上的文件。例如,下面的代码将出错: 
         File readFile=new File("/etc/passwd"); 
         FileInputStrean readIn=new FileInputStream(readFile);      不允许Applet创建,修改或删除本地系统的文件。例如,下面的代码将出错: 
         //不能创建文件 
         File writeData=new File("write.txt"); 
         FileOutputStream out= new FileOutputStream(writeData); 
         cut.write(1); 
      

  5.   

    详细的差别可能得查java spec才能知道大体上一个运行于桌面,一个运行于浏览器之中
    所以Java应用程序通过JNA和JNI等,基本上可以做任何原生程序想做的事情
    而小应用的话,不能访问本地API、不能访问本地文件、注册表等,我认为应该能访问数据库,如果需要的话,可以帮你查一下
      

  6.   


    恩恩,,你的想法跟我比较一致,,不过来不及了,,谢谢你的回答,,再问你一个问题,,,,applet的安全是不是被限制了,,,我们改一下限制的话,能不能让他的权限大一些??
      

  7.   


    恩恩,,你的想法跟我比较一致,,不过来不及了,,谢谢你的回答,,再问你一个问题,,,,applet的安全是不是被限制了,,,我们改一下限制的话,能不能让他的权限大一些??浏览器里应该有安全限制的设定,可以看看
      

  8.   


    恩恩,,你的想法跟我比较一致,,不过来不及了,,谢谢你的回答,,再问你一个问题,,,,applet的安全是不是被限制了,,,我们改一下限制的话,能不能让他的权限大一些??浏览器里应该有安全限制的设定,可以看看恩,,好的,谢了,我也是之前遇到的,,,有点好奇而已